Concept: Displacement is a vector quantity defined as the shortest distance between the initial position and the final position. When a body moves in three mutually perpendicular directions, the magnitude of the net displacement vector $\vec{r} = x\hat{i} + y\hat{j} + z\hat{k}$ is given by $r = \sqrt{x^2 + y^2 + z^2}$.
A body moves $6\text{ m}$ north, $8\text{ m}$ east and $10\text{ m}$ vertically upwards. What is its resultant displacement from initial position?
